Get online for growth
economy: UK small and medium-sized enterprises (SMEs) could be putting future growth at risk because they are not making use of the internet to increase productivity, according to Lloyds Banking Group's new SME Digitisation Report.
The report, published as part of Lloyds Banking Group's partnership with Go ON UK – an initiative which aims to make the UK the most digitally capable nation – shows more than a third (37 per cent) of UK SMEs still do not have a website and one in five (20 per cent) are "deliberately disconnected" from the internet.
